Japanese Bread Recipe
Certainly one of the most popular varieties of Japanese bread is Shokupan, often called Japanese milk bread. This is a straightforward recipe to help make this delicious bread at home:

Substances:

two one/2 cups bread flour
one/four cup sugar
one teaspoon salt
two teaspoons fast yeast
one/2 cup total milk
1/four cup significant product
1 massive egg
2 tablespoons unsalted butter, softened
Instructions:

Inside of a bowl, Blend the bread flour, sugar, salt, and yeast.
Inside of a separate bowl, combine the milk, hefty cream, and egg.
Incorporate the moist and dry elements, then knead the dough right up until It is clean and elastic.
Add the butter and go on kneading until finally absolutely incorporated.
Allow the dough increase in the warm area until eventually doubled in measurement.
Punch down the dough, condition it into a loaf, and position it in a very greased loaf pan.
Allow it increase once more until finally doubled.
Bake at 350°F (a hundred seventy five°C) for approximately thirty minutes, or right until golden brown.
This Shokupan recipe yields a loaf by using a pillowy texture and a little bit sweet flavor, perfect for sandwiches or toast.

Japanese Bread Crumbs (Panko)
Panko, or Japanese bread crumbs, are coarser and lighter than regular bread crumbs. They supply a crispy coating for fried foods like tempura and tonkatsu (breaded pork cutlet). Panko is constructed from crustless bread, that is baked after which you can floor into large flakes.

Japanese Bread Kinds
You can find a lot of different types of Japanese bread, each with its exceptional attributes:

Shokupan: Soft, white milk bread often utilized for sandwiches.
Melonpan: Sweet bread using a cookie crust resembling a melon.
Anpan: Sweet roll crammed with red bean paste.
Curry Pan: Bread crammed with curry and coated in breadcrumbs prior to frying.
Katsu Sando: A sandwich manufactured with breaded cutlet, generally pork or hen.

Bread Japanese Translation
The term for bread in Japanese is "パン" (pan), that's derived within the Portuguese term info "pão," reflecting Japan's historic interactions with Portuguese traders.

Japanese Bread King TV Sequence Plot
"Yakitate!! Japan," generally known as "The King of Bread," is actually a Japanese manga and anime sequence a couple of younger baker named Kazuma Azuma who strives to generate the final word Japanese bread. The plot follows his journey as a result of numerous baking competitions.
